The automotive front end collision warning system market is on the verge of significant expansion, projected to reach a remarkable market size of USD 54.43 billion by 2035. This growth forecast represents a compound annual growth rate (CAGR) of 6.62% from its current valuation of USD 26.88 billion in 2024. As the industry evolves, technological advancements in vehicle front collision avoidance technology and increasing consumer safety awareness are fueling demand for sophisticated systems, particularly in North America and Asia-Pacific regions. Current regulatory frameworks further underline the necessity for enhanced safety features, creating a ripe environment for investment and innovation. Key players in the automotive front end collision warning system market include renowned companies such as Bosch (DE), Continental (DE), and Denso (JP), whose contributions to technology development are pivotal. Additionally, firms like Aisin Seiki (JP), Mobileye (IL), and Valeo (FR) are also instrumental, leading the charge in integrating advanced features into their products. The competitive landscape is diverse, fostering an environment rich in innovation as these leaders strive to capture a larger market share. Recent developments in collision technologies, notably camera-based and radar-based systems, have increasingly dominated the sector, with camera systems currently leading the pack. However, radar-based solutions are expected to see rapid growth due to their reliability and efficiency in various driving conditions.

Geographically, North America currently holds the largest market share for automotive front end collision warning systems, driven by stringent safety regulations and a consumer base that prioritizes advanced safety features. However, Asia-Pacific is emerging as the fastest-growing region, with countries like Japan and China rapidly adopting new technologies in their automotive sectors. As economies in these regions continue to grow, the demand for passenger vehicles equipped with state-of-the-art safety technologies will escalate, prompting significant investments from global manufacturers. The increasing disposable income of consumers in these regions is also a critical factor contributing to market expansion, as more individuals seek to purchase vehicles with enhanced safety features, including collision warning systems.

Moreover, a report from the National Highway Traffic Safety Administration (NHTSA) indicates that vehicles equipped with collision warning systems can reduce rear-end collisions by up to 40%. This statistic underscores the effectiveness of these systems and illustrates the direct correlation between technology adoption and accident reduction. In 2022 alone, the market for automotive safety features grew by 12%, driven by increasing consumer demand for enhanced safety and government regulations mandating advanced safety technologies. For example, the European Union’s General Safety Regulation, enacted in 2022, mandates that all new vehicles must be equipped with advanced safety systems, including collision warning systems, by 2024, further solidifying the market's growth trajectory. As vehicle manufacturers comply with these regulations, the integration of collision avoidance technologies will likely accelerate, leading to a safer driving environment.
